virtUOS / edusharing-opencast-importer

This importer harvests episodes (lecture recordings) from Opencast instances and push it as external references to an Edusharing instance.
GNU General Public License v3.0
2 stars 2 forks source link

Metadata update fails for records with special char in title #62

Closed mirjan-hoffmann closed 1 year ago

mirjan-hoffmann commented 1 year ago

... for titles like

=> there is an error message in edu-sharing:

2022-12-14 10:33:44,039 ERROR [restservices.shared.ErrorResponse.handleLog] org.alfresco.repo.node.integrity.IntegrityException: 111433651 Found 2 integrity violations:
Invalid property value: 
   Node: workspace://SpacesStore/67fef633-4669-40cd-ad29-73716e45ae31
   Name: df38bb84-1f2a-4335-a29d-28f02c88ad78-otto-iii.
   Type: {http://www.campuscontent.de/model/1.0}io
   Property: {http://www.alfresco.org/model/content/1.0}name
   Constraint: 111433649 Value 'df38bb84-1f2a-4335-a29d-28f02c88ad78-otto-iii.' is not valid as a file name. This property must be a valid file name.

I expect it is because of the . at the end